(三)Pandas数据处理 学习简要笔记 #Python #CDA学习打卡

目录

一. Pandas数据运算

1)举例数据

2)聚合计算

3)按行、列聚合计算

4)agg函数:批量使用聚合函数

5)apply、applymap、map函数:对数据进行批量映射

(a)apply函数

(b)applymap函数

(c)map函数

二. Pandas合并拼接

1)追加:append()函数

(a)举例数据1

(b)追加

2)合并:concat()函数

(a)上下堆叠

(b)左右堆叠

3)连接:merge()函数

(a)举例数据3

(b)内连接与外连接

(c)左连接与右连接

先复习一下上期提到的series和dataframe的表现形式:

一. Pandas数据运算

1)举例数据

2)聚合计算

对数据进行汇总和统计的操作

3)按行、列聚合计算

4)agg函数:批量使用聚合函数

5)apply、applymap、map函数:对数据进行批量映射

借助apply(),applymap(),map()对数据进行转换,括号里面可以是直接函数式,或者自定义函数(def)或者匿名函数(lambda)

(a)apply函数

(b)applymap函数

(c)map函数

二. Pandas合并拼接

1)追加:append()函数

将一个DataFrame或Series对象追加到另一个DataFrame中。

(a)举例数据1

(b)追加

2)合并:concat()函数

沿指定轴将多个对象(比如Series、DataFrame)堆叠在一起。可以沿行或列方向进行拼接。

(a)上下堆叠

(b)左右堆叠

3)连接:merge()函数

根据一个或多个键将两个DataFrame的行连接起来(类以SQL中的JOlN)。

(a)举例数据3

(b)内连接与外连接

(c)左连接与右连接

  • 10
    点赞
  • 5
    收藏
    觉得还不错? 一键收藏
  • 1
    评论
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值